软件测试动态分析包括哪些

【软件测试动态分析包括哪些】软件测试-2/有哪些方法?软件测试包含哪些知识?软件测试有哪些类型?软件测试有以下四类:1 。静态测试是指软件代码的静态测试,这个过程应用数据很少,主要过程是通过软件的静态测试(即人工推断或计算机辅助测试) , 静态分析和动态-2/在软件破解上有什么区别 。
1、 动态 分析设计有什么内容?动态分析Design是一种基于控制论的现代设计方法 , 是根据设计对象在一定的动态切削条件下提出的功能要求和设计准则,在机械上进行和分析结构动力学的方法和实验方法 。动态 分析设计内容:实际产品往往是由一定数量的零件以各种方式连接而成的机械系统,因此整个系统需要是静态的和动态 分析 。特别是对于高速重载的机械产品 , 其动态性能是决定产品质量和使用寿命的关键因素 。其动态性能直接决定了产品运行中的振动、噪声、动应力、动变形 。
这种方法可以称为“外内法” 。用这种方法进行分析首先要建立对象的数学模型,其数学模型通常用复域的传递函数、频域的频率特性和时域的微分特性来描述 。动态 分析的主要理论基础是模态分析和模态综合理论 。采用的主要方法有:有限元法分析法、模型试验法和传递函数法分析法 。
2、 软件测试包含什么内容啊 软件测试的主要内容是包括“验证”和“确认”,具体如下 。1.验证:确保软件正确实现了某些特定功能的一系列活动 , 即确保软件以正确的方式完成了这个事件 。1.确定软件生命周期中给定阶段的产品是否满足前一阶段建立的需求的过程 。2.程序正确性的形式化证明,即利用形式化理论证明程序符合设计规范的过程 。3、评审、检查、测试、检验、审核等活动,或某些处理、服务或文件是否符合规定要求的判断和报告 。
1.静态确认是指程序不在计算机上实际执行,软件的正确性由人工或程序分析来证明 。2.动态确认 。通过执行程序分析,对程序动态的行为进行了测试,以确认软件是否存在任何问题 。扩展信息1 。软件测试 1的原理 。测试要尽早进行,最好在需求阶段就开始介入 , 因为最严重的错误就是系统不能满足用户的需求 。2.程序员应该避免检查自己的程序,软件测试应该由第三方处理 。
3、常用的 软件测试工具有哪些?在测试工作中,你需要接触各种类型的测试工具 。一般来说,有以下几类工具:测试管理工具:可以帮助完成测试计划和跟踪测试结果的工具 。这类工具也是包括对需求、设计、编码测试、缺陷跟踪有帮助的工具;static分析Tool:分析Code不执行它 。与其他方法相比 , 该工具在检测某些缺陷时更有效且成本更低 。这个工具一般可以度量代码的各种指标 , 比如McCabe度量复杂度,Logiscope度量代码和规格说明的复杂度等 。覆盖率工具:该工具评估软件在通过一系列测试后的执行程度 。

    推荐阅读